On the occasion of the increase in the female population of carrying out a healthier life, this year, the III has been carried out Study of healthy living habits and wellbeing in women
It is a initiative, promoted by DKV in collaboration with the Rey Juan Carlos University, created to promote the improvement of health and quality of life and inculcate healthy life habits in the population.
1 of each 10 women, nowadays, says she doesn't have time for herself.
However the The number of women who claim to maintain healthy lifestyle habits increases, although it is still low, only one 27% in 2016 compared to 24% in 2014.
Within this percentage they have been considered as Healthy lifestyle habits Aspects like:
- 5 meals a day.
- Sleep from 7-9 hours / day.
- Perform sport regularly.
- No smoking.
It has increased slightly women who practice sports in recent years.
The reason generalized to practice it, according to the 3.ooo women surveyed, is health versus losing weight which is positioned in second place.
To bad habits are added reasons such as the consumption of: tobacco, alcohol and lack of motivation.
The concern of the study comes when it is clear that 40% confesses to dedicate more than 3 overtime, outside working hours, to screen consumption, whether in tablets, mobiles, computers.
